How do you display the option to not Copy attachments when executing Copy of a Page from one space?
I’ve found myself making copies of pages from inside a space to help save time. That works awesome to save a lot of time but also brings all the attachments along for the ride. Any chance there is a ‘copy without attachments’ available somewhere?
Second question: when I use the ‘delete’ operation on an image, it removes it from the visible page but not from the ‘Attachments’ part of the page. Any chance we can do a 2-for-1 to remove the image from both the visible page and the attachments control?

Siddhartha,
You cannot make copies of pages with out coping the attachments. There is a feature request here that you can vote for. https://jira.atlassian.com/browse/CONFCLOUD-19389
The attachment question is a good one. When you delete if from the page the reason it does not delete it from the attachments area is because the page has versions. So it requires you to take an extra step to get rid of it entirely. Sorry not feature request for a change on this one.
